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
00 92788385862 09732080 89386 46894
79696122 55228912268 791970818
79696122 55228912268 791970818
472692581 076 747886 042418525
All about undefined
Interested in learning more?
79696122 55228912268 791970818
472692581 076 747886 042418525
See more
85153299627 1427936 74412305284
51195459778 7516 5308095
See more
8061 340723
655561144 448 9773377 015967
See more